Lower Normandy highlights

  • Mont Saint-Michel Island

    Access to this fortified island follows the ebb and flow of the tide, and its town is well worth the steep climb.
  • Mont Saint-Michel Abbey

    Take in the splendour of the Abbey while a local tour guide recounts the history of this historic monument.
  • Le Pin National Stud Farm

    This is Normandy's place to be for horse lovers, renowned for its architecture, landscapes and various breeds of horses.
  • Cabourg Beach

    At the mouth of the River Dives, Cabourg beach offers one of the nicest Normandy beaches. The sandy shores are bustling during the summer time.
  • Deauville Casino

    Styled on Marie Antoinette’s Petit Trianon at Versailles, the casino is a luxurious hotspot just 200 metres from the beach.
  • D-Day Landing Beaches

    Around 160,000 Allied troops landed on these beaches on 6th June 1944 to fight for their countries against Occupied France.
  • Caen Memorial

    The museum is dedicated mainly to World War II and its grounds include the American, British and Canadian Memorial Gardens.

    Cherbourg is dominated by a huge harbour where your ferry comes in. The town itself is long from east to west, spreading out from the harbour. From north to south it is much smaller. The harbour area and the promenades are worth walking around and the central area at the Place Charles de Gaulle is the best area to relax in. It's also the ideal town from which to see other nearby attractions, such as a D-Day beach, the Bayeux Tapestry and Mont-St-Michel, all of which I visited. One word of warning - the French railway service isn't the best. The trains are subjected to many cancellations and delays and the ticket machines in the stations frequently refuse to give you a ticket! Railway problems aside, the town of Cherbourg and other parts of Normandy are worth a holiday and I'm so glad I went.
